This question may be asked many times, I have been reading but still can't get what I want.
I have an application running in http://172.17.1.10:8080/myapp
I would like to setup nginx reverse proxy accessing the application using http://sub.domain.com
only , hidding "myapp" in the address bar.
My current setting is:
server{
listen 80;
server_name sub.domain.com;
location /myapp {
rewrite ^/myapp(.*) /$1 break;
proxy_pass http://172.17.1.10:8080;
proxy_redirect off;
proxy_set_header Host $host;
proxy_set_header X-Real-IP $remote_addr;
proxy_set_header X-Forwarded-For $proxy_add_x_forwarded_for;
include /etc/nginx/proxy_params;
}
}
But I keep viewing the Nginx index page with http://sub.domain.com
, and http://sub.domain.com/myapp
the tomcat index page. What am I missing?
